Should I repair broken dentures right away?
If you don't repair your dentures, they will start to lose their shape and fit, eventually becoming unusable. This could also cause discomfort or even pain while speaking and eating.

Is it normal for dentures to break?
Dentures can break for a variety of reasons. Common causes include a poor fit, dropping or mishandling the dentures, prolonged use that weakens plastic and metal components, tooth decay beneath the denture plate, and general wear and tear from normal use over time.

Denture care guidelines
Proper denture care is important. Brush them daily with toothpaste, rinse frequently, and use a denture cleanser such as Efferdent to help remove bacteria and plaque buildup. Handle your dentures carefully to prevent damage or breakage. Remove them at night and store them in a glass of water.

How long do dentures last?
Most dentures last about 5–10 years. Longevity depends on material quality, how your mouth changes over time, and daily care. Annual checkups, professional cleanings, and timely relines or adjustments help them fit better and last longer. Why do my dentures keep falling out?
If your dentures are slipping or falling out, the most common causes are changes in your gums and jaw over time, worn or ill-fitting replacement teeth, or a warped/cracked base that breaks the seal. The only reliable fix is an in-person evaluation - your dentist or a qualified denture repair lab can identify the problem and restore retention. Typical solutions include precise adjustments, a denture reline or rebase, replacing worn teeth, or repairing fractures/clasps - often available as same-day or emergency denture repair. How long can you leave dentures in?
No, don’t wear your dentures 24/7. Sleeping in them accelerates material wear and raises the risk of gum irritation and fungal infections (denture stomatitis). For optimal denture care and oral health, remove them every night, clean them, and soak them in a denture cleanser or water so your mouth tissues can rest. In the morning, rinse thoroughly and brush your gums, tongue, and palate before reinserting.
Is it OK to sleep with dentures in?
No. You shouldn’t sleep in your dentures. Wearing removable dentures overnight can trap bacteria, irritate your gums, and increase your risk of infections. For optimal oral health and denture care, take them out before bed, clean them thoroughly, and soak them in a denture-cleanser solution or plain water. Brush your gums, tongue, and any remaining teeth, then store the dentures in a closed container, away from pets and children.
How do you know if your dentures don't fit right?
Common signs of ill-fitting dentures include: Excessive saliva or drooling. Soreness or pain in the gums and jaw. Difficulty speaking or chewing. Clicking or slipping when you bite down. A new lisp or whistling sounds when you speak. Changes in facial tissue or support. If you notice any of these, see your dentist for a denture adjustment or denture relining to prevent denture pain and protect your oral health.
